What is Caldwell vegetable fermentation starter?
The original fermentation starter culture specially developed for fermenting vegetables! This unique starter culture helps you make your own delicious fermented vegetables at home. The starter provides the right bacteria for the fermentation of vegetables, helping to produce consistently successful results and improving the taste and crunchiness of your fermentations.
Caldwell has been producing fermented vegetables for more than 15 years and has partnered with the Canadian Food Research and Development Center to research the science of lactic fermentation. This unique in-depth knowledge of the exact species, quantities and proportions of bacterial strains has resulted in an efficient starter culture that has been specially developed for vegetables.
When do you use this starter?
“But, why not just ferment wild? Isn’t that possible?” That’s right, a starter is not necessary – other than when making miso or yogurt – for fermenting vegetables. However, the Caldwell starter culture is useful if you:
- want to ferment cooked vegetables
- want very consistent results, for example in a restaurant or industry
- want to ferment with less salt
- you prefer not to take any risks with regard to safety
- you’re now using sauerkraut juice or whey to start your vegetable fermentation. That is absolutely inferior to the Caldwell vegetable starter, which introduces a much wider range of lactic acid bacteria than, for example, sauerkraut juice.

Micro organisms
Lactobacillus plantarum, Lactobacillus mesenteroides, Pediococcus acidilactici
